use clap::{Parser, Subcommand};
use std::path::PathBuf;
mod skills {
include!(concat!(env!("OUT_DIR"), "/skills.rs"));
pub fn get(name: &str) -> Option<&'static str> {
SKILL_DIRS.iter().find(|s| s.name == name).map(|s| s.body)
}
}
#[derive(Parser, Debug)]
#[command(
name = "dial9",
about = "Trace browser and viewer for dial9-tokio-telemetry"
)]
pub struct Cli {
#[command(subcommand)]
command: Commands,
}
#[derive(Subcommand, Debug)]
enum Commands {
Agents {
#[command(subcommand)]
action: Option<AgentsAction>,
},
Serve {
#[arg(long, default_value = "3000")]
port: u16,
#[arg(long)]
bucket: Option<String>,
#[arg(long)]
prefix: Option<String>,
#[arg(long, conflicts_with = "bucket")]
local_dir: Option<PathBuf>,
#[arg(long)]
dev: bool,
},
}
#[derive(Subcommand, Debug)]
enum AgentsAction {
Toolkit {
path: PathBuf,
},
Skill {
name: String,
},
Skills {
path: PathBuf,
},
}
pub async fn run() -> anyhow::Result<()> {
let cli = Cli::parse();
match cli.command {
Commands::Agents { action } => match action {
None => print!("{}", skills::HEADER),
Some(AgentsAction::Toolkit { path }) => {
std::fs::create_dir_all(&path)?;
for (name, content) in skills::TOOLKIT_FILES {
std::fs::write(path.join(name), content)?;
}
let abs = std::fs::canonicalize(&path)?;
eprintln!("Toolkit written to {}", abs.display());
eprintln!(
"Run: node {}/analyze.js <trace.bin or directory>",
abs.display()
);
}
Some(AgentsAction::Skill { name }) => match skills::get(&name) {
Some(content) => print!("{}", content),
None => {
eprintln!("Unknown skill: {name}");
eprintln!("Available skills:");
for skill in skills::SKILL_DIRS {
eprintln!(" {:24} {}", skill.name, skill.description);
}
std::process::exit(1);
}
},
Some(AgentsAction::Skills { path }) => {
for skill in skills::SKILL_DIRS {
let skill_dir = path.join(skill.name);
for (rel_path, content) in skill.files {
let file_path = skill_dir.join(rel_path);
if let Some(parent) = file_path.parent() {
std::fs::create_dir_all(parent)?;
}
std::fs::write(&file_path, content)?;
}
}
let abs = std::fs::canonicalize(&path)?;
eprintln!("Skills unpacked to {}", abs.display());
eprintln!("Add to .kiro/skills/ or point your agent at this directory.");
}
},
Commands::Serve {
port,
bucket,
prefix,
local_dir,
dev,
} => {
return crate::serve(port, bucket, prefix, local_dir, dev).await;
}
}
Ok(())
}
